Synthesis and characterization of potential impurities of Ampicillin trihydrate

Abstract:

Herein, we present the synthesis, origin and characterization of potential impurities of Ampicillin trihydrate, viz. Ampicillinyl-d-phenylglycine (Ph. Eur impurity E) & l-Ampicillin (Ph. Eur impurity B). The impurity Ampicillinyl-d-phenylglycine originates during the preparation of Ampicillin trihydrate, amidation of carboxylic acid of Ampicillin with d-phenylglycine generates Ampicillinyl-d-phenylglycine, the impurity l-Ampicillin may arise due to the presence of traces l-phenylglycine methylester in d-phenylglycine methylester hydrochloride which may result in the formation of l-Ampicillin. A facile synthetic process for these impurities was developed from the commercially available raw materials.
